Highlands Ranch is a city located in Arapahoe County, Douglas County, and Jefferson County Colorado. Highlands Ranch has a 2024 population of 98,066. Highlands Ranch is currently declining at a rate of -1.73% annually and its population has decreased by -8.36%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 107,017 in 2020.

The average household income in Highlands Ranch is $173,033 with a poverty rate of 1.94%. The median rental costs in recent years comes to - per month, and the median house value is -. The median age in Highlands Ranch is 41 years, 40.2 years for males, and 41.5 years for females.

The race most likely to be in poverty in Highlands Ranch is Multiple, with 3.01% below the poverty level.

The race least likely to be in poverty in Highlands Ranch is Other, with 0.62% below the poverty level.

The poverty rate among those that worked full-time for the past 12 months was 0.33%. Among those working part-time, it was 3.17%, and for those that did not work, the poverty rate was 5.25%.

91.34% of Highlands Ranch residents were born in the United States, with 35.11% having been born in Colorado. 2.58% of residents are not US citizens. Of those not born in the United States, the largest percentage are from Asia.
